Do you feel like you’re constantly running to the bathroom? You’re not alone.
Overactive Bladder (OAB) affects tens of millions of people men and women alike yet many suffer in silence.

Common symptoms include:
🚻 Urinating more than 8 times per day
💧 Sudden, uncontrollable urges to go
😣 Leakage before reaching the bathroom

The good news? OAB is treatable. From lifestyle changes and medication to advanced therapies like Medtronic InterStim™, there are effective options to help you regain control and confidence.

If you’re living with a noncancerous (benign) gynecologic condition such as fibroids, endometriosis, or pelvic support problems you don’t have to continue struggling with pelvic pain, abnormal bleeding, or discomfort.

A benign hysterectomy may offer relief and help you regain your quality of life. At our practice in Mountain Home, AR, our experienced gynecologic surgeons use both traditional and minimally invasive approaches including robotic-assisted surgery with da Vinci® technology to ensure precision, comfort, and quicker recovery.

When the muscles and tissues supporting your pelvic organs weaken, the uterus, bladder, or re**um may shift downward a condition known as pelvic organ prolapse.

Common symptoms include:
💨 A feeling of pressure or fullness in the pelvic area
👀 Tissue bulging from the va**na
🚻 Urinary incontinence or difficulty emptying the bladder

Pelvic organ prolapse is more common than many realize affecting up to 50% of women to some degree. 💜

Uterine fibroids are benign (noncancerous) growths in the uterus. While some women may not notice symptoms, others experience:
💥 Pelvic pain or pressure
🩸 Heavy menstrual bleeding
🤰 Infertility or miscarriage

Fibroids are often found during routine pelvic exams, and imaging tests like ultrasound help determine size and location. Understanding your fibroids is the first step toward choosing the best treatment for you.

Endometriosis occurs when tissue similar to the lining of the uterus grows outside the uterus, often causing pain, heavy periods, or fertility challenges. For many women, minimally invasive surgery like laparoscopic or robotic-assisted procedures with the da Vinci® system can provide relief by removing these patches.

F***l incontinence, or bowel incontinence, occurs when bowel movements cannot be fully controlled. It can range from small leaks to complete loss of control and affects more women and older adults.

Common signs include:
💨 Leaking stool when passing gas
🏃 Accidents during daily activities or exercise
⏱ Urgency needing to go but not reaching the bathroom in time
👖 Stool remaining in underwear after a normal bowel movement

It’s a sensitive topic, but help and treatment options are available. Talking to a specialist is the first step toward relief and confidence.
